The transmission electron microscope (TEM) was invented in the 1930s, with significant advancements made by physicists Ernst Ruska and Max Knoll. They developed the first functional TEM in 1931, which allowed for the visualization of ultra-thin samples at much higher resolutions than light microscopes. This groundbreaking invention has since revolutionized materials science, Biology, and Nanotechnology.

In 1931, Ernst Ruska and Max Knoll invented the electron microscope. This groundbreaking device uses electrons instead of light to magnify objects, allowing for much higher resolution images than traditional light microscopes. Their invention significantly advanced the field of microscopy, enabling scientists to observe structures at the atomic and molecular levels. The electron microscope has since become an essential tool in various scientific disciplines, including biology and materials science.

The scanning electron microscope was invented in the 1960s. The first commercial scanning electron microscope was introduced in 1965 by Cambridge Instruments.
